The first trailer for HBO’s upcoming family drama Succession has been revealed. According to HBO and HBO Max chief content officer Casey Bloys, the sitcom will return for its third season in the fall.

Logan Roy (Brian Cox), the powerful CEO of the WayStar media conglomerate, is about to announce his retirement when he changes his mind, throwing his family’s power-playing into chaos. “As a violent corporate fight threatens to develop into a family civil war,” according to the official description, “tensions increase as families rush to secure familial, political, and financial alliances.”

The second season ended with Jeremy Strong’s Kendall Roy organizing a rebellion against his father Logan, and the new trailer shows the aftermath.

Succession has won numerous awards, including a BAFTA for Best International Programme and a Golden Globe for Best Television Series in the Drama category. The series was also nominated for five Primetime Emmy Awards, including Outstanding Drama Series, Outstanding Writing for a Drama Series, and Outstanding Directing for a Drama Series, with the writing award going to the show in 2019.

Hiam Abbass, Kieran Culkin, Sarah Snook, Alan Ruck, Nicholas Braun, Matthew Macfadyen, and Peter Friedman all star in the episode. Hope Davis, Alexander Skarsgrd, and Adrien Brody are among the new Season 3 cast members.
